It's not just Kentucky (so, it's not a Beshear or political thing), but when you look at who has to close and who can stay open, it's pretty easy to see that the retail giants (Walmart, Home Depot, Sam's, Target, etc) will be open while the mom and pop stores will close. Yes, some big stores like Kohl's, Dick's Sporting Goods, and others will close. But if someone needs a home good (stove, mattress, computer, etc) that a mom and pop store may have been able to sell them last month, that customer will be getting that item at a major national retailer for the next 2-3 months. And that will be devastating for many of those moms and pops. "Shop local" won't be happening for a lot of sectors.
